Top 5 Best Burbank Public Elementary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 8 public elementary schools serving 3,292 students in Burbank, IL.
The top ranked public elementary schools in Burbank, IL are F B Mccord Elementary School, Maddock Elementary School and J B Kennedy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Burbank, IL public elementary schools have an average math proficiency score of 12% (versus the Illinois public elementary school average of 26%), and reading proficiency score of 16% (versus the 30% statewide average). Elementary schools in Burbank have an average ranking of 2/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Illinois public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 65%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Illinois public elementary school average of 54% (majority Hispanic).
